Transfer to Lodge Corto Maltes Amazonia where the lodge staff will welcome you with informational guides and seasonal fruit! In the afternoon, after you have had some time to settle in, depart for your first encounter with the rainforest. Throughout your hike through the rainforest, learn about the natural medicinal plants and the exuberant nature that thrive in these tropical conditions.
After your hike, return to the lodge for an evening of relaxation. Sip on a specially crafted cocktail by the pool or sway in the hammocks on the terrace of your private bungalow. The night is yours.
Leave the lodge bright and early for your navigation down Madre de Dios river. Once you reach Lake Sandoval, hike through abundant vegetation to the Tambopata National Reserve. There, you will have plenty of opportunities to see giant trees, monkeys, and various bird species. Later, visit Monkey Island with your camera ready. You might come into close contact with the 5 species of monkeys that live here!
After your excursion to Lake Sandoval and Monkey Island, visit the lookout towers of Corto Maltes Amazonia for some fantastic views designed entirely for birdwatching and the rise and fall of the sun. Then, return to the lodge for some free time by the pool or at the spa, until your evening dinner.
Today you will visit Chacra, a local family-owned farm in the region. While here, learn how the native people produce plants without the use of harsh chemicals, which are later taken to the main market in Puerto Maldonado to be sold. Taste multiple types of tropical fruits that are in season and other domestic products such as, banana, cacao, breadfruit and more.
The native family will also teach you their customs and most popular activities such as fishing, hunting, and handicraft. They might even share some of their secrets about the medicinal plants, notably the Ayahuasca. Your visit will conclude with an outdoor lunch with the family's most traditional meal.
Today, travel by boat to the Animal Rescue Center Taricaya. This project's primary goal is to take care of injured and rescued animals and nurse them to health so that they can relocate back to their natural habitat. During your visit here, you will see different species of animals such as jaguars, monkeys, tapirs, exotic birds, etc.
The project also provides you with the opportunity to take the Canopy Walk, that offers beautiful vistas for bird watching, and spotting local flora and fauna. It will take roughly 30 minutes of hiking through the primary forest to reach the top of this hanging bridge. But those 30 minutes of exercise are well worth the view at the top.
Wake up early for a cup of coffee or tea before you begin your excursion to the clay lick. The clay lick is where parrots come to eat one of their most important dietary substances: clay! Here, witness 3 to 5 types of parrots flock around the area for this health supplement. It will be a colorful event unlike any other.
Later, indulge in one last breakfast in the Corto Maltes Amazonia Lodge before transferring back to Puerto Maldonado by boat. A vehicle will be waiting for you in the city to drive you to the local market where you can do some shopping before you catch your flight home or to your next destination.
